Default SIII 88 oil pan skid plate

Ok, so i was up under the truck the other day messing with my exhaust and noticed something that i have most likely seen before but didnt take any notice of.

The oil pan has a few dents and scrapes in it. This makes me a bit unnerved as there is no skid plate for it and i havent seen any for the 88.

Anyone out there do any kind of fab'd skid plate for the oil pan?

Thinking about welding some thick metal to the bottom if i cant figure anything else out, with a cut out for the oil drain plug.

My old Jeep Daughtless V6 had a 1/4" steel plate welded right to the bottom of the pan.
Bent up a little in front and back so it would not dig in.
This was all a stock set up.

You should be able to do the same to the LR pan as it made of even heavier material.
Just remember to notch it a little near the drain hole or you will have oil every where during your next oil change.
